Release checklist — Haulmetric 4.2: verify fleet fuel-usage report renders for depots with zero active vehicles. Prior releases crashed the aggregator when the Ostവ— scratch that — when the Ostrand depot returned an empty telemetry window. Confirm the nightly rollup job completes under 10 minutes, the CSV export matches the dashboard totals, and stale cache entries are purged. Do not ship until QA signs off on the Brennick regression suite. Record the verified build below.

build token for tawif-bahip: htk31_68bba16e1afabfef4ecc69408c06f16

Internal Memo — Logistics Provider Change

Branch managers: effective the first of next month, Carsten Retail moves all outbound freight from Drovex Haulage to Vanterre Logistics. New pickup windows apply; updated schedules go out Friday. Flag any cold-chain exceptions to operations by Wednesday. Drovex handles returns through quarter-end only. The commercial rationale for the switch is summarised confidentially below.

board note of yahig-yahif: Silmirox Works plans to raise the Aldius list price by 18.5 percent in January. The steering committee signed off on a budget of $141.9 million for Project Tamix. The renewal with Eliysek Logistics closes at $114.1 million a year, 18.9 percent below the last contract. Project Gordor slips by a full year because of the supplier delay.

## Deployment

Hawthorn Gate wraps the Pellium pricing API with a circuit breaker so outages upstream don't cascade into the checkout flow. Deploys go out through the Foxline pipeline; never push manually. After each rollout, check the breaker state endpoint — it should report closed within two minutes. Trip thresholds and cooldowns are environment-specific. The staging environment currently runs with the following values.

config for bawig-bahif:
oliix:
  log_level: warn
  metrics_host: metrics.oliix.tolvaqsys.internal
  pool_size: 4

## Deployment

Textgate's encoding sniffer runs as a sidecar next to the upload service. Deploy both together; the sniffer inspects the first 64 KB of each uploaded text file and tags it before storage. Mismatched tags block ingestion, so keep the confidence threshold sane. The sidecar reads its runtime settings from the values below.

deployment values, yafop-fahap:
[lamwyn]
team = silath
access_code = ac_166fb2
host = lamwyn.orvexgrid.example
port = 9300
owner = pelael.praius
peer = istiel.zarqeldyn.corp